What is a High Interest Savings Account?
A high interest savings account, often referred to as a High-Yield Savings Account (HYSA), is a type of deposit account offered by banks and credit unions that pays a significantly higher interest rate than traditional savings accounts. These accounts are designed to help your money grow faster while still providing the safety and accessibility of a standard savings account. The primary goal of a HYSA is to offer a competitive Annual Percentage Yield (APY) to attract depositors, allowing them to earn more on their idle cash.
Who should use it? Anyone looking to maximize returns on their savings without taking on investment risk should consider a high interest savings account. This includes individuals saving for short-to-medium term goals like a down payment on a house, a new car, an emergency fund, or even just building wealth over time. It's particularly beneficial for those who have a substantial amount of cash they don't need immediate access to but want to keep safe and earn a decent return.
Common misconceptions: A frequent misconception is that high interest savings accounts are risky or involve complex investment strategies. In reality, HYSAs are typically FDIC-insured (or NCUA-insured for credit unions) up to $250,000 per depositor, per insured bank, for each account ownership category, making them as safe as traditional savings accounts. Another myth is that they have high minimum balance requirements or prohibitive fees; while some may have these, many online banks offer HYSAs with no minimums and low or no fees.
High Interest Savings Account Formula and Mathematical Explanation
The growth in a high interest savings account is primarily driven by compound interest. When you deposit money, it earns interest. In the next period, you earn interest not only on your initial deposit but also on the accumulated interest from the previous period. This compounding effect accelerates your savings growth over time. For accounts with regular contributions, the calculation becomes a bit more complex, incorporating both the lump sum growth and the future value of an annuity.
The formula used in this calculator considers the initial deposit growing with compound interest and the monthly contributions also growing with compound interest (treated as an ordinary annuity).
Variables:
| Variable | Meaning | Unit | Typical Range |
|---|---|---|---|
| FV | Future Value (Total Savings) | Currency ($) | Varies widely based on inputs |
| P | Principal (Initial Deposit) | Currency ($) | $0 – $1,000,000+ |
| PMT | Periodic Payment (Monthly Contribution) | Currency ($) | $0 – $10,000+ |
| r | Annual Interest Rate (APY) | Decimal (e.g., 4.5% = 0.045) | 0.01 – 0.10 (1% – 10%) |
| n | Number of times interest is compounded per year | Integer | 12 (monthly compounding is common for HYSAs) |
| t | Number of years the money is invested or borrowed for | Years | 1 – 30+ |
| i | Interest rate per period (r/n) | Decimal | Calculated |
| N | Total number of periods (n*t) | Periods | Calculated |
Formula Derivation:
- Future Value of the Initial Deposit (Lump Sum): This part calculates how much the initial deposit grows to.
FV_lump_sum = P * (1 + r/n)^(n*t) - Future Value of Monthly Contributions (Annuity): This part calculates how much all the monthly additions grow to.
FV_annuity = PMT * [((1 + r/n)^(n*t) - 1) / (r/n)]
Note: This assumes contributions are made at the end of each period. If made at the beginning, a slight adjustment is needed. For simplicity and common practice, we use the ordinary annuity formula. - Total Future Value: The sum of the future value of the lump sum and the future value of the annuity.
Total FV = FV_lump_sum + FV_annuity - Total Interest Earned: Total savings minus all contributions (initial deposit + total monthly contributions).
Total Interest = Total FV - P - (PMT * n * t) - Total Contributions: Initial deposit plus all monthly contributions made over the years.
Total Contributions = P + (PMT * n * t)
In our calculator, we assume monthly compounding (n=12) and monthly contributions.
Practical Examples (Real-World Use Cases)
Let's explore how the high interest savings account calculator can be used in different scenarios:
Example 1: Saving for an Emergency Fund
Sarah wants to build a robust emergency fund. She has $5,000 saved already and plans to add $200 each month. She wants to see how much she'll have in 3 years with an HYSA offering 4.25% APY, compounded monthly.
- Initial Deposit: $5,000
- Monthly Contribution: $200
- Annual Interest Rate: 4.25%
- Number of Years: 3
Using the calculator:
Inputs: Initial Deposit = $5,000, Monthly Contribution = $200, Annual Interest Rate = 4.25%, Years = 3
Outputs:
- Total Savings: Approximately $13,115.58
- Total Interest Earned: Approximately $1,115.58
- Total Contributions: $11,000 ($5,000 initial + $200 * 36 months)
Interpretation: Sarah's emergency fund will grow to over $13,000 in three years, earning over $1,100 in interest. This demonstrates the power of consistent saving and compounding, even with a moderate interest rate. This fund provides a solid safety net.
Example 2: Saving for a Down Payment on a House
Mark and Lisa are saving for a down payment on a house. They have $25,000 saved and can contribute $500 per month. They estimate needing the funds in 5 years and find an HYSA offering 4.75% APY, compounded monthly.
- Initial Deposit: $25,000
- Monthly Contribution: $500
- Annual Interest Rate: 4.75%
- Number of Years: 5
Using the calculator:
Inputs: Initial Deposit = $25,000, Monthly Contribution = $500, Annual Interest Rate = 4.75%, Years = 5
Outputs:
- Total Savings: Approximately $61,598.74
- Total Interest Earned: Approximately $6,598.74
- Total Contributions: $55,000 ($25,000 initial + $500 * 60 months)
Interpretation: In five years, their down payment fund will reach nearly $62,000. The $6,600 in interest earned significantly boosts their savings goal, potentially allowing them to afford a more expensive home or increase their down payment percentage. This highlights the benefit of starting early and saving consistently in a high interest savings account.

Key Factors That Affect High Interest Savings Account Results
Several factors significantly influence how much your money grows in a high interest savings account. Understanding these can help you make informed decisions:
- Annual Percentage Yield (APY): This is the most crucial factor. A higher APY means your money grows faster. Even a small difference in APY can lead to substantial differences in earnings over several years due to compounding. Always compare APYs when choosing an account.
- Time Horizon: The longer your money stays in the account, the more time it has to benefit from compounding. Short-term goals will yield less interest than long-term goals, but consistent contributions over time are key.
- Initial Deposit: A larger initial deposit provides a bigger base for interest to accrue from the start, leading to higher overall earnings.
- Monthly Contributions: Regular additions to your savings significantly boost the final balance. The more you contribute consistently, the faster your savings grow, and the more interest you earn on those contributions. This is a powerful lever for increasing your savings.
- Compounding Frequency: While most HYSAs compound interest monthly, some might compound daily or quarterly. More frequent compounding generally leads to slightly higher earnings, though the difference is often marginal compared to the APY itself. Our calculator assumes monthly compounding.
- Fees: Some savings accounts may have monthly maintenance fees, excessive withdrawal fees, or other charges. These fees directly reduce your net earnings. Opting for accounts with no or low fees is essential to maximize your returns.
- Inflation: While HYSAs offer a return, it's important to consider inflation. If the APY is lower than the inflation rate, your purchasing power may still decrease over time, even though your nominal balance is growing. A high interest savings account is generally safer than investments but may not outpace inflation significantly.
- Taxes: Interest earned in savings accounts is typically considered taxable income. You'll need to pay income tax on the interest earned, which reduces your overall net return. Consider this when calculating your true profit.
Frequently Asked Questions (FAQ)
Q1: Are high interest savings accounts safe?
A1: Yes, most high interest savings accounts offered by legitimate banks and credit unions are FDIC-insured (or NCUA-insured) up to $250,000 per depositor, per insured bank, for each account ownership category. This makes them very safe for your savings.
Q2: How often is interest paid in a high interest savings account?
A2: Interest is typically calculated daily and paid monthly into your account. The APY reflects the total interest you'll earn over a year, assuming interest is compounded.
Q3: Can I lose money in a high interest savings account?
A3: No, you cannot lose the principal amount you deposit due to interest rate fluctuations, as long as the bank is FDIC/NCUA insured and you stay within the insurance limits. Your balance may grow slower than inflation, but the nominal amount will not decrease due to market conditions.
Q4: What's the difference between APY and APR for savings accounts?
A4: APY (Annual Percentage Yield) is used for savings accounts and reflects the total interest earned in a year, including the effect of compounding. APR (Annual Percentage Rate) is typically used for loans and credit and represents the annual cost of borrowing.
Q5: Do I need a lot of money to open a high interest savings account?
A5: Many online banks offer high interest savings accounts with no minimum balance requirements. Traditional banks might have higher minimums, but it's increasingly common to find accounts accessible to everyone.
Q6: How do I find the best high interest savings account?
A6: Compare APYs, check for fees (monthly maintenance, overdraft, excessive withdrawal), review minimum balance requirements, and consider the bank's reputation and customer service. Online banks often offer the most competitive rates.
Q7: Is the interest earned taxable?
A7: Yes, interest earned from savings accounts is generally considered taxable income by the IRS and state tax authorities. You will receive a Form 1099-INT if you earn over a certain amount (e.g., $10) in interest annually.
